PLANT FOR APPLICATION OF COATS ON WIDE TAPE Russian patent published in 2003 - IPC

Abstract RU 2203979 C2

FIELD: mechanical engineering; electronic, electrical and medical industries. SUBSTANCE: proposed plant includes vacuum chamber, at least two magnetron sprayers, gas evacuation, supply and flow rate control system, unit for motion of tape made in form of revolving platform which is closed at the top and is provided with guide rollers, detachable drums, autonomous drives and braking units and shield closing break in tape generatrix; vacuum chamber is provided with at least one port fitted with cover which is hermetically articulated with chamber; located diametrically on cover are magnetron sprayers ; cover is partially rotatable relative to vacuum chamber around axial line which is orthogonal relative to plane of cover and surface of tape; each magnetron sprayer is hermetically articulated with cover; provision is made for adjustable motion of sprayer relative to cover along its own axial line; rollers and drums are extensible. EFFECT: extended functional capabilities due to adaptation of equipment and optimization of coat forming procedure. 3 dwg, 3 ex
